Insurance: Beyond Compliance
Insurance is no longer merely a regulatory requirement; it is a fundamental tool for MSMEs to protect themselves against financial uncertainties. Comprehensive
insurance coverage shields these enterprises from potential losses caused by unforeseen events such as natural disasters, equipment breakdowns, or disruptions in business operations. It acts as a safety net, allowing businesses to recover quickly and resume their activities without significant setbacks. The implementation of favorable policies concerning insurance can protect MSMEs by promoting business continuity and financial stability, allowing them to focus on expansion and innovation. A robust insurance framework also aids in enhancing the confidence of lenders and investors, thereby facilitating easier access to credit and fueling economic expansion. By adopting a proactive strategy, MSMEs can effectively mitigate risks and fortify their operations, contributing to a more resilient and sustainable economy overall.
GST Relief: Boost Confidence
Providing Goods and Services Tax (GST) relief specifically targeted at insurance premiums for MSME employees could significantly reduce operational costs and enhance their financial stability. By easing the tax burden on these essential expenses, the government can directly support MSMEs, enabling them to allocate more resources to growth-oriented activities, like product development and market expansion. This strategic fiscal measure not only improves the financial health of MSMEs but also encourages a stronger sense of security among employees, contributing to enhanced productivity and loyalty. The benefits of GST relief extend beyond immediate financial savings, as they also help stimulate a more positive investment climate. With reduced operational costs, MSMEs become more attractive to potential investors and lenders, thereby improving access to capital. Such policies demonstrate the government's commitment to supporting the MSME sector, which plays a pivotal role in creating jobs and fostering economic growth throughout India.
Credit and Digital Lending
Facilitating easier access to credit and championing digital lending solutions is crucial for empowering MSMEs to thrive in today’s financial landscape. Streamlined loan application processes, reduced paperwork, and transparent terms can effectively accelerate financial inclusion. Furthermore, the adoption of digital lending platforms, which leverage technology to assess creditworthiness and disburse funds quickly, can dramatically reduce the time and effort involved in securing financial assistance. These platforms enhance access, especially for MSMEs located in remote areas. Government initiatives and partnerships with financial institutions can ensure that these innovative approaches are readily accessible. This can improve financial stability by improving the funding landscape for small businesses. These efforts will drive expansion, foster innovation, and increase the economic contribution of the MSME sector in India. By focusing on credit accessibility, the government can create a more inclusive and dynamic economy where MSMEs can fully realize their growth potential and contribute significantly to economic prosperity.

MSMEs' Union Budget 2026
The Union Budget 2026 provides a critical opportunity to address the specific needs of MSMEs by focusing on credit access, insurance coverage, and the digital transformation of financial services. MSMEs seek significant improvements in access to finance. This can be achieved through simplified loan procedures, subsidized interest rates, and the promotion of digital lending platforms. They also seek more extensive and affordable insurance products to protect against business risks, coupled with tax relief on premiums. The adoption of digital technologies such as cloud computing and e-commerce platforms is also of utmost importance. MSMEs are also looking for government support to encourage technology adoption and provide digital literacy. By incorporating these key elements into the budget, the government can effectively empower MSMEs, boost their resilience, and foster a robust and sustainable economic environment.
